The Long Lifespan of LiFePO4 Batteries: Understanding its Durability and Reliability

Time:2023-5-23 1:47:02

LiFePO4 batteries are becoming increasingly popular in various applications, including electric vehicles, renewable energy storage, and backup power systems. These batteries are known for their high energy density, long cycle life, and excellent safety performance. In this article, we will discuss the durability and reliability of LiFePO4 batteries and explain why they have a longer lifespan compared to other battery technologies.

 

Durability of LiFePO4 Batteries

 

LiFePO4 batteries are made of lithium iron phosphate as the cathode material, which is a highly stable compound. This material is not prone to thermal runaway or explosions, making it one of the safest cathode materials for lithium-ion batteries. Moreover, LiFePO4 batteries have a higher thermal stability and can withstand high temperatures without degrading or losing their performance.

 

Another factor that contributes to the durability of LiFePO4 batteries is their robustness. These batteries have a strong cycle life that can withstand thousands of charge and discharge cycles without significant degradation. They also have a high resistance to overcharging and over-discharging, which can cause irreversible damage to the cells.

 

Reliability of LiFePO4 Batteries

 

The reliability of LiFePO4 batteries is due to their consistent performance and low self-discharge rate. Unlike other battery technologies, LiFePO4 batteries do not experience a significant drop in capacity after a few months of storage. They can retain their charge for several months without requiring maintenance or recharging.

 

 

 

Moreover, LiFePO4 batteries have a low internal resistance, which means they can deliver high currents without losing their voltage or overheating. This feature makes them ideal for applications that require high power output, such as electric vehicles and solar energy storage.

 

Finally, LiFePO4 batteries have a longer lifespan compared to other battery technologies. These batteries can last up to ten years or more, depending on their usage and maintenance. This long lifespan reduces the overall cost of ownership and makes them a cost-effective solution for many applications.
